Description

Nestled in the charming area of Westgate, Bridlington, this beautifully renovated apartment offers a blend of modern comfort and historic elegance.

Set within a stunning Georgian listed building that dates back to 1714, this property is a true gem.
The apartment features a welcoming reception room, perfect for relaxation. A newly fitted kitchen, which combines modern functionality with classic charm. The two well-proportioned bedrooms, provides ample space for both individuals and couples. The bathroom is thoughtfully designed, ensuring convenience and comfort for everyday living.
There are communal landscaped gardens, offering an outdoor space to unwind and enjoy the fresh air.
The apartment is located opposite Westgate Park and a bowling green, making it an excellent choice for those who appreciate outdoor activities.
Situated in the heart of the old town, residents will find themselves surrounded by a mix of galleries, tea rooms, curio shops, and restaurants. The local inns and general shops add to the vibrant community atmosphere, ensuring that all your daily needs are within easy reach.
This property offers an unique opportunity to live in a historic setting while enjoying the conveniences of modern living.

Communal Entrance: - Entry phone system gives access into the communal hallway.

Private Entrance: - Private door into inner lobby, central heating radiator.

Inner Hall: - Door into the inner hall, feature wall panelling, built in storage cupboard and central heating radiator.

Lounge/Diner: - 5.11m x 2.92m & 2.82m x 2.44m (16'9" x 9'7" & 9'3 - A spacious double aspect room, electric fire in a modern surround, two built in storage cupboards, one housing the gas combi boiler, two sash windows and central heating radiator.

Kitchen: - 3.04m x 2.20m (9'11" x 7'2") - Fitted with a range of modern base and wall units, ceramic one and a half sink unit, electric oven, induction hob with extractor over. Integrated fridge, freezer and washing machine. Part wall tiled, under cupboard lighting, hard wood flooring and sash window.

Bedroom: - 3.35m x 2.74m (10'11" x 8'11") - A rear facing double room, built in wardrobes, sash window and central heating radiator.

Bedroom: - 2.78m x 2.77m (9'1" x 9'1") - A rear facing double room, sash window and central heating radiator.

Bathroom: - 2.21m x 1.71m (7'3" x 5'7") - Comprises electric shower, wc, wash hand basin, part wall tiled, built in storage cupboard, extractor and central heating radiator.

Exterior: - Communal landscaped gardens.
There is a designated car parking space for the apartment plus visitor car parking spaces. Access is via electric security gates.

Notes: - Council tax band: B
The property is leasehold on a 125 year lease from 1996.
There is a monthly service charge and ground rent of £271.84 per month.
Exceptionally high level of services and maintenance that this fee covers giving peace of mind to prospective buyers.
